el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Entrar al Canal Oficial Telegram de elhacker.net


  Mostrar Mensajes
Páginas: 1 2 3 4 5 [6] 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 ... 96
51  Programación / PHP / Re: Estoy realizando un CMS (pequeña duda de lógica) en: 5 Marzo 2011, 13:27 pm
Mirá, estoy corto de tiempo en este momento para realizar un script, tal vez más tarde pueda meterle un poco de mano, pero se me ocurrió esto:
Cargas de la bd todos los items con id_padre=0. Recorres estos valores cargados uno por uno. Para cada uno, cargas de la bd todos los items con id_padre=id_item_actual (entendes?) y entonces vas guardando los datos en una variable array. --> Recursivo

Una imagen te puede ayudar más: (cuando ya se está en el bucle, se encuentra una subcategoria y se empieza otro bucle, justamente se empieza OTRO bucle, para después completar el/los comenzados anteriormente. Con empezar bulce me refiero a llamar a una función cuando existan items con id_padre=item actual, asi quedaría Recursivo)


52  Programación / PHP / Re: Estoy realizando un CMS (pequeña duda de lógica) en: 5 Marzo 2011, 00:38 am
Es complicadisimo! No se si el problema es que te enquilombaste mucho! veo que puedo seguir haciendo, sino, me parece que vas a tener que cambiar de método, aunque no lo creo...
53  Programación / PHP / Re: Estoy realizando un CMS (pequeña duda de lógica) en: 4 Marzo 2011, 21:16 pm
Perfecto, agregá otra coluimna en tu base de datos: "njerarquia" siendo:
Citar
Inicio   njerarquia=0
Donde Estamos   njerarquia=0
 |-> En Valencia   njerarquia=1
 |-> En Barcelona   njerarquia=1
 |---> En Tarrassa   njerarquia=2
 |---> Otros lugares    njerarquia=2
 |-> En Alicante   njerarquia=1
 |-> En Madrid   njerarquia=1
Servicios que ofrecemos   ID=0

Así, ID_Padre queda intacto para lo que vos lo utilices, y mi función correría tranquila y correcta
54  Programación / PHP / Re: Estoy realizando un CMS (pequeña duda de lógica) en: 4 Marzo 2011, 20:03 pm
aaaaaaaaa, entonces, id_padre que es? Por qué no me dlo dijiste antes con el ejemplo que te di?  :¬¬ :¬¬
Citar
Inicio   ID_PADRE=0
Donde Estamos   ID_PADRE=0
 |-> En Valencia   ID_PADRE=1
 |-> En Barcelona   ID_PADRE=1
 |---> En Tarrassa   ID_PADRE=2
 |---> Otros lugares    ID_PADRE=2
 |-> En Alicante   ID_PADRE=1
 |-> En Madrid   ID_PADRE=1
Servicios que ofrecemos   ID_PADRE=0

Que error te da?
55  Programación / PHP / Re: Estoy realizando un CMS (pequeña duda de lógica) en: 4 Marzo 2011, 19:10 pm
Código
  1. //...
  2. '<option value="0">&Iacute;ndice</option>');
  3. while ($valores = mysql_fetch_array($resultados)){
  4. echo('<option value="'.$valores["ID"].'">'(($valores['ID_padre']>0)?'|'.str_repeat('-',$valores['ID_padre']).'>':NULL)..$valores["Titulo"].'</a><br>');
  5. };
  6.  

Así tendría que funcionar bien, eso creo... jeje.
56  Programación / PHP / Re: Estoy realizando un CMS (pequeña duda de lógica) en: 4 Marzo 2011, 04:59 am
Yo creo que de esa solucion recursiva que hablas ya se encargo, porque por lo que pienso guarda en la base de datos con un "ID_PADRE" y ya ahi entra en juego la logica con respecto a este id.
57  Programación / PHP / Re: Estoy realizando un CMS (pequeña duda de lógica) en: 4 Marzo 2011, 03:54 am
entonces quiere decir que:
Citar
Inicio   ID_PADRE=0
Donde Estamos   ID_PADRE=0
 |-> En Valencia   ID_PADRE=1
 |-> En Barcelona   ID_PADRE=1
 |---> En Tarrassa   ID_PADRE=2
 |---> Otros lugares    ID_PADRE=2
 |-> En Alicante   ID_PADRE=1
 |-> En Madrid   ID_PADRE=1
Servicios que ofrecemos   ID_PADRE=0

Si esto es asi, trata de tener una idea segun este codigo:
Código
  1. //$items[] es un array('nombre','id','id_padre')
  2. foreach($items as $item){
  3. echo (($item['id_padre']>0)?'|'.str_repeat('-',$item['id_padre']).'>':NULL)." {$item['nombre']}";
  4. }

Lógicamente faltan links y tendrias que adaptarlo a TU diseño HTML, que si trabajas con listas, en vez de agregar caracteres ("|-->"), agregar <ul>.

Espero serte de ayuda, si no trabajas de esta forma con los items, o no podes implementarlo, un poco de código no viene mal, aunque esta bien que por ahora no quieras dar código.

PD: Yo también estoy con un proyectito algo asi: "Blotg!" un blog programado unicamente por mi, llevo ya 3 semanas de su comienzo y ya estoy imprimiendo/subiendo/modificando posts,tags,categorias y comentarios. Ya lo vas a ver por aca...
58  Programación / Desarrollo Web / Re: Integrar GDocs a Joomla en: 28 Febrero 2011, 13:33 pm
Perfecto!, Agradezco mucho tus respuestas, me estarías solucionando (o por lo menos instruyendo a una posible solución) varios problemas que se nos presentaron. Voy a investigar todo muy bien. Más tarde voy a publicar como me fue con todo esto!

Nosvi!
59  Seguridad Informática / Nivel Web / Re: Informacion tablas y columnas con sql injection en mysql 4.x en: 28 Febrero 2011, 04:00 am
Exacto, aunque por tablas "por defecto", referite a las que crea si estan utilizando algun CMS compatible con esa base de datos, osea las que crea el archivo "install.php", porque por lo que tengo entendido MySQL 4.x no crea tablas por defecto como si lo es MySQL 5.x ('information_schema')

También podes probar en encontrar ese archivo si es algun CMS, te sería de gran ayuda.
60  Programación / Desarrollo Web / Integrar GDocs a Joomla en: 28 Febrero 2011, 03:56 am
Que tal muchachos, les comento que estoy realizando una web para una escuela, en conjunto con fede_cp y otro integrante más, la cual está basada en Joomla 1.5 (No estamos actualizando a 1.6 por una cuestión del template). Nuestra idea es integrar un sistema en el que los usuarios (Alumnos de distintos años y profesores, estos últimos, los que subirían los archivos) ingresen y puedan descargar contenidos, apuntes, trabajos prácticos, etc. La idea sería que los profesores, se logeen (siempre el logeo para todo usuario sería en joomla, osea la "página principal") y que de ahi puedan subir archivos, documentos ('.doc','.pdf',etc).

Ahora, existe algún plugin para joomla para integrar GDocs? o nos convendría crearlo aparte y crear un link externo en Joomla a ese GDoc, que podria utilizarse porque no un subdominio para mayor comodidad. El problema con esta última opción es que yo pienso que tendrian que crearse dos cuantas paralelas (la del sitio de Joomla, y la de Google). Entonces, Hay forma de relacionar una cuenta con la otra, para que el usuario se maneje más fluido?

Nos vemos!
Páginas: 1 2 3 4 5 [6] 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 ... 96
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ines